Crawl Space Solutions
In Ivor, many of the homes are built with crawl space areas instead of basements. For a long time, they were created with open vents which was intended to increase fresh air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. Having open vents allows water to get in when it rains or snows and then it never leaves which results in the humidity level staying too high which can harbor the growth of mildew. Up to half of the air in your home has come up through the crawl space so ensuring this area is closed off from the weather and keeping the humidity levels low can improve the overall air quality in your home.
Our team has been enclosing crawl spaces as long as we have been in business and we know the most efficient way to close them off and control the humidity. We do this using a process known as encapsulation which is the installation of a heavy duty liner,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, which are thick plastic and vinyl sheeting as well as covers to close off existing vents and a heavy duty door that can close off the area completely and prevent any unwanted moisture from entering. Encapsulation will also prevent critters and animals from moving in the crawl space which will keep any appliances there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After the crawl space is closed off, if necessary we can install a series of floor jacks to stabilize sloping floors above the crawl space.
Structural Foundation Repair
The foundation of your home is easily one of the most important parts. It not only supports the home itself but it also creates the basement walls. When you've got foundation problems, normally they will manifest themselves as diagonal cracks in the brickwork, horizontal cracks that run along the foundation or across basement walls. Sometimes, you will see that the doors and windows will get stuck or even c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these issues seem critical when you notice them, each of them are ind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and they should be evaluated by an expert for problems and determine what type of a repair needs to be performed.
Thankfully, many foundation problems stem from similar issues and our professionals are very good at evaluating those issues. We can utilize a repair solution designed for your specific issue to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ation. If you have a settling foundation, we can implement a series of foundation piers to correct the problem. The location and amount of sinking will determine if we use helical or push piers. Both are very strong and are able to stabilize your foundation.
